Being homeless and young is an extremely unfashionable and difficult challenge. Most of us know a youth in this situation. We call them different things - homeless, runaways, couch-surfers, street kids, orphans, victims of human trafficking. The bottom line is they are teens at one of the most difficult times of life and alone because the adults who are supposed to care for them can’t or won’t. Watch the video below made by a group of teens from Oregon in the U.S. who sum up youth homelessness:
We recently had the chance to spend time with some of the girls at Covenant House in New York City. The youth we met were caring to each other and working hard to find out what could be next in their life. They are like any teen girl you know - so full of promise.

Like all global issues, this problem will not be solved with one simple solution, but it is preventable and the enormous potential of a young adult can be rediscovered.
